Two ways to look at Christmas

There are two ways to look at Christmas, Even for those who are not religious, There is the plus side, And the minus side, The plus side is always the right one, The minus side is always the wrong one, For recharging batteries so, you can join in the fun, Before another year is done, As it may be your last chance, To go the distance, And be grateful, For a plate that is full, Enough to share, With others whose cupboards are bare.
